Putrefactive In Webster's Dictionary

\Pu`tre*fac"tive\, a. [Cf. putr['e]factif. See {Putrefy}.] 1. Of or pertaining to putrefaction; as, the putrefactive smell or process. --Wiseman. 2. Causing, or tending to promote, putrefaction. -- {Pu``tre*fac"tive*ness}, n.
